python中如何使用pandas實現(xiàn)行數(shù)據(jù)添加
python中,pandas是一個數(shù)據(jù)分析包,可以對數(shù)據(jù)進行很方便的處理提供了高效地操作大型數(shù)據(jù)集所需的工具。pandas有一個數(shù)據(jù)結(jié)構(gòu)是DataFrame,DataFrame提供有序的列和不同類型的列值。如果想要向DataFrame添加數(shù)據(jù)可以將字典格式的數(shù)據(jù),按照行數(shù)據(jù)循環(huán)添加到dataframe中。
1、為什么要使用pandas實現(xiàn)行數(shù)據(jù)添加?
Pandas納入了大量庫和一些標準的數(shù)據(jù)模型,提供了高效地操作大型數(shù)據(jù)集所需的工具。pandas提供了大量快速便捷地處理數(shù)據(jù)的函數(shù)和方法。使Python成為強大而高效的數(shù)據(jù)分析環(huán)境的重要因素之一。
2、pandas優(yōu)勢
便捷的數(shù)據(jù)處理能力
讀取文件方便
封裝了Matplotlib、Numpy的畫圖和計算
3、DataFrame是什么?
是一個表格型的數(shù)據(jù)結(jié)構(gòu)。它提供有序的列和不同類型的列值。
4、pandas實現(xiàn)行數(shù)據(jù)添加
利用pandas實現(xiàn)行數(shù)據(jù)添加,即將字典格式的數(shù)據(jù),按照行數(shù)據(jù)循環(huán)添加到dataframe中。
具體實例
#行數(shù)據(jù)添加:將字典格式的數(shù)據(jù),按照行數(shù)據(jù)循環(huán)添加到dataframe中
importpandasaspd
dataf=pd.DataFrame(columns=['keys','values'],index=[])
i=0
forname,hexindata_dict.items():
dataf.loc[i]=[name,hex]
i+=1
print(dataf)
輸出
keysvalues
0aliceblue#F0F8FF
1antiquewhite#FAEBD7
2aqua#00FFFF
3aquamarine#7FFFD4
4azure#F0FFFF
........
143wheat#F5DEB3
144white#FFFFFF
145whitesmoke#F5F5F5
146yellow#FFFF00
147yellowgreen#9ACD32
以上就是python中使用pandas實現(xiàn)行數(shù)據(jù)添加的相關(guān)介紹和具體實現(xiàn)過程,希望能幫助你理解哦~更多Python學(xué)習教程請關(guān)注IT培訓(xùn)機構(gòu):千鋒教育。